A typical post picks up 1.6K interactions against 1.9M followers, an engagement rate of 0.083%. Measured over 212 original posts, its engagement rate beats 82% of 3,881 tracked accounts of a similar size. Comparing inside a size band matters here: engagement rate falls as accounts grow, so a raw rate would mostly just re-measure the follower count. Posts are seen about 65K times each, and 2.47% of those impressions turn into an interaction. That is about 3.36% of the follower count, which is the gap between an audience on paper and an audience in a timeline. Posting runs at about 9.3 posts a day over the last 30 days, with activity on roughly 67% of days. Most posts go out around 13:00 UTC, and Wednesday is the busiest day of the week. Of the 212 posts sampled, 100% carry an image or video. The account's strongest tracked post pulled 255K interactions, about 159x its own typical post.

Compared with accounts its own size

Momentos Virales's engagement rate beats 82% of the tracked X accounts closest to it in follower count (3,881 accounts, accounts of similar size (decile 10 of 10)). A percentile is spread evenly by construction, so 50 really is the middle of that group and 90 really is its top tenth.

On engagement per impression rather than per follower it beats 81% of the same group. When those two numbers disagree, the gap is about how far its posts travel rather than how people react to them.
